Oriol Camacho acknowledges the irregularities

Date:

This Tuesday, the secretary of the Catalan Football Federation (FCF) was called to testify as a witness. Oriol Camachodue to a complaint filed by the FCF president, Joan Soterasagainst the former presidential candidate, Juanjo Isernfor several articles published in this newspaper in which Isern declared that the February 13 elections were fraudulent and there was alleged falsification of notary records.

The prosecution itself called Oriol Camacho to testify, who has been on leave since last March 5 and is currently protected by the anti-fraud office.

According to sources in the process, Camacho will be forthright in his statement. The Secretary acknowledges that there are irregular minutes issued by President Soteras in the notary office of Simón Navarro in Sabadell and that some of them had forged signatures. He also pointed out that in these minutes there is information that does not come from the clubs, but belongs to the FCF.

Orchestrated maneuvers

In his statement, Camacho indicated that everything was a well-assembled plot to achieve electoral victory because, apparently, as the general secretary declared, on February 12, 2023, a day before the polls, the General Director of FCF, José Miguel Calle, He brought together a member of each polling station and made it clear that they should only accept the notarial acts that came from the candidacy of Joan Soteras. If they come from another candidate, they have to be scanned and sent to an incident account and he himself decides whether it is valid or not.

This recommendation was made to some table members who, for the first time in an FCF election, were not judges of the competition committees, but rather workers of the federation.
